IM240 test
Well today was the day I had been dreading....IM240 test!
I had heard of other cars in Vic failing this test so I was not very optomistic when I left home (or for the past few weeks if i'm truthful). So, after a liesurely cruise down the eastern and into town, the time came to tie my little girl to the dyno. The first run was to ensure the car was at optimal operating temperature, and the tester deliberately didn't look at the result. And I did not know what the figures were meant to be so it was no good me looking at the result.
It was quite interesting to see how the bloke in the driving seat used throttle and brake to keep the icon within the speed trace shown on the computer screen.
Anyhow I'm not sure if my results will please some or infuriate or frustrate them. The first test run was an overwhelming success! Well under the prescribed limits. Subsequent runs showed the same story.
Looks like that good 'ole "Henry" bent eight under the bonnet delivered the goods and made me the happiest bloke in Melbourne today. Now we wait to hear from Vic Roads I suppose.
